New Orleans Saints release running back Latavius Murray after he refuses pay reduction

The New Orleans Saints have released running back Latavius Murray after the veteran refused a pay reduction. According to ESPN, Murray was due to make $2.95 million this season and already earned $200,000 in bonuses. By releasing the 31-year-old, New Orleans will save $2.3 million against the salary cap. Washington Nationals vice president Bob Boone resigns after refusing team-mandated COVID-19 vaccine

The Washington Nationals’ longtime vice president Bob Boone is leaving the organization following his refusal to get the COVID-19 vaccine.
